Privacy Policy for Dnyanda primary LMS
This Privacy Policy explains how Dnyanda Primary LMS collects, uses, and shares information when you use our app. By using the app, you agree to the terms outlined in this policy
Our app collects the following types of information to facilitate the management of schools, staff, and students:
Admin and School Information:
Admin users can create school profiles, and we collect information such as:
School name
Address
Contact details (email, phone number)
Staff and Class Information:
Schools can add staff and manage classes. For this purpose, we collect:
Staff details: Name, email, phone number, and role (e.g., teacher, clerk)
Class details: Class name, section, and assigned teachers
Teacher and Student Information:
Teachers and students added to the system may include:
Teacher details: Name, email, phone number, and assigned class
Student details: Name, contact information, address, and profile photo
Fee and Event Management Data:
For clerks and event managers, the app collects:
Fee details: Payment records, student name, and class
Event information: Event name, date, and description
Usage Data:
We may collect aggregated usage data, including device type, operating system, and usage statistics to improve app functionality and performance

9. Children's Privacy
Our app is not intended for use by students. Only administrators, schools, and staff have access. Student information is added by authorized school staff for educational purposes, with schools responsible for obtaining parental consent where required.
